Se hela listan på villains.fandom.com Appearance: Teke teke is a ghost who appears in a number of urban legends. Teke teke are almost always women (though in a few versions of the urban legend, the ghost is male). She has no lower half; she runs about on her arms, creating the distinctive “teke teke” sound from which she gets her name. Teke-Teke(テケテケ), also spelledTeeke-Teeke,Teeketeeke,orTeeke-Teeke, is aJapanese urban legendabout the ghost of a young woman or schoolgirl who is said to have fallen onto a railway line, where her body was cut in half by a train. She is anonryō, or avengeful spirit, who lurks in urban areas and around train stations at night.
